Course details
• Broadcast Journalism Principles: News Values, Accuracy, Objectivity, and Ethics in Digital Media
• Multimedia Journalism Techniques: Video Production, Audio Recording, Photography, and Graphic Design for Digital Storytelling
• Social Media & Digital Distribution Strategies: Content Optimization, Platform-Specific Strategies, and Audience Building for Broadcast Journalists
• Interactive Storytelling & Emerging Technologies: Virtual Reality (VR), Augmented Reality (AR), and 360° Video in Digital Storytelling for Broadcast
• Data Visualization & Infographics: Communicating Complex Information Effectively through Visual Storytelling
• Digital Storytelling for Broadcast Journalism: Case Studies & Best Practices
• Legal and Ethical Considerations in Digital Media: Copyright, Fair Use, and Responsible Reporting
Career path
| Certified Professional in Digital Storytelling for Broadcast Journalism Roles (UK) | Description |
|---|---|
| Digital Storytelling Producer | Develops and produces engaging digital content, leveraging multimedia techniques for broadcast platforms. Manages teams and projects, ensuring timely delivery. |
| Broadcast Journalist (Digital Focus) | Reports and creates news stories for digital platforms. Strong emphasis on writing skills, video production, and social media strategies. |
| Multimedia Editor | Edits and packages video and audio content for online broadcast and social media distribution. Focuses on creating a captivating digital experience. |
| Social Media Manager (Broadcast) | Manages social media channels for broadcast organizations, creating content and engaging audiences across different platforms. Strong understanding of analytics and digital storytelling best practices. |
